Output 77dda3664a13e7871c2086a30a2f06b4c1d71b61af6a42942c67c11db281db2d:0

value
1091400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de0748ef35e23204c395935665789b203a67a0ac OP_EQUALVERIFY OP_CHECKSIG
address
1MEyjkWHDnSWs3DCQsrfDvPjVPW5XuuEtx
transaction
77dda3664a13e7871c2086a30a2f06b4c1d71b61af6a42942c67c11db281db2d
spent
true